It wakes at 01:15 local time, enumerates pending partitions, and dispatches backfill jobs in priority order. If a run fails, it retries twice before paging the on-call; do not manually requeue partitions while a retry window is open, as this causes duplicate writes. Logs land in the standard aggregator under the nightscale namespace. Before troubleshooting anything, confirm the service is running with the expected settings. The current configuration values are shown below.

deployment values, hadug-tagag:
[ruswyn]
port = 9300
team = sildor
host = ruswyn.paliqtech.internal
region = east-2
access_code = ac_dccf87
timeout_ms = 5000

### Step 4 — Wire up tracing

Okay, last bit: the Lanterno trace collector needs every service in the Pindrop stack exporting spans, or you'll get those annoying half-empty waterfalls. Set `TRACE_SAMPLE_RATE=0.2` in staging, `1.0` locally. The collector rejects unauthenticated exporters, so drop the ingest credential into the env file right here.

secret setting of tajof-bahif: COURIER_KEY3=65d

Hi plugin folks — quick handover on Giftnote, our donation-receipt mailer, as Ilse rotates off the integration desk. Your plugins hand us a donation payload; we render the receipt template and queue the send. Two gotchas: the template cache only flushes on redeploy, and the sandbox mailer silently drops anything over 2MB, so keep attachments lean. If the signing keystore locks itself (it does this roughly monthly, sorry), you can unseal it yourself rather than paging us — just use the recovery passphrase listed right below.

unlock words, fawig-bagef: olidor-holir-istox-holath-tamys-quenion-giliel

**Ticket: Timetable solver drops double-period labs**

The Chalkline solver occasionally schedules the second half of a double-period lab into a different room, violating the contiguity constraint. Reproduced with the Fernbrook Academy dataset: happens when room capacity ties are broken by the fallback heuristic. Suspect the constraint weight is applied before room assignment, not after. Fix attempted in the solver branch; please review the ordering change. The affected build is identified below.

session token of kahog-bahif = htk9_f63daec35